1. Scotland’s Legal System Is Identical to That of England and Wales | 苏格兰法律体系与英格兰和威尔士完全相同

A widespread misconception is that Scotland simply follows English common law, as both are part of the United Kingdom. In truth, Scotland has its own distinct mixed legal system, blending elements of Roman law and common law. This hybrid nature influences everything from court structures to the terminology used for legal professionals. For example, Scotland has separate courts such as the Sheriff Court, the Court of Session (civil) and the High Court of Justiciary (criminal), and uses verdicts like ‘not proven’ unavailable in England.
